WebDec 28, 2024 · The weight of the yarn you're using for your scarf is the first major concern. Raise your hand if you know what gauge is; yarn weight is largely determined by gauge, which tells you how many stitches per inch knitting with the yarn will yield for you. Two different yarn lines in the same weight will often have a slightly different gauge. WebNov 29, 2024 · To convert this yourself from millimetres to inches, you should divide your millimetres by 25.4. If you’re looking to convert inches to millimetres, multiply your inches by the same 25.4. For some quick calculations to get you started, here’s a chart of some common conversions.
